Your Key Responsibilities

  • Stantec’s multi-disciplinary office located in Cincinnati (Blue Ash), Ohio has an opportunity for a highly motivated and experienced civil engineer with project management and municipal experience. We seek a team player who desires a highly collaborative work environment, has excellent client and communication skills and a strong background of design and construction engineering experience. This position requires an individual with strong leadership and proven management and business development skills to support growth, lead projects, and mentor junior staff. The successful candidate will be required to manage multiple projects simultaneously and will be responsible for collaborating with the local office and remote project team, managing scope and deliverables, developing and managing project budgets, and performing internal and external project status reporting. Specific responsibilities of a Project Manager include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Execute project delivery and direct supervision over professional and technical staff.

  • Execute internal, client, contractor, and public communications.

  • Day-to-day management of multiple multi-disciplinary engineering projects in developing plan sets, specifications, budgets, and schedules to meet or exceed our clients’ expectations. This may include working with project team members form various office locations.

  • Lead, coordinate and delegate, proposal, contract, administration and project management efforts.

  • Collaboration with other company internal groups and disciplines and sub-consultants.

  • Professional engineering design and project oversight including Quality Assurance and Quality Control.

Qualifications

Your Capabilities and Credentials

  • Strong project management skills, with experience in organizing, planning, and executing projects from pursuit through closeout, involving internal personnel, subconsultants, contractors, and vendors.

  • Demonstrated successful experience in client service management.

  • Demonstrated successful experience in leadership, including defining and setting the direction for a team, project, and office; strategy development; change management; and corporate stewardship.

  • Demonstrated successful experience in decision making, including making sound defensible business decisions; and identifying, assessing, evaluating and solving complex problems.

  • Demonstrated proficiency in problem solving, and risk management.

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.

  • Travel to other offices as well as to project sites may be required.

Education and Experience

  • Education: Bachelor’s Degree in civil, mechanical, environmental, or equivalent required.

  • Experience: Minimum 8 years’ relevant experience in project management, preferably for water / wastewater municipal projects. Experience with land development projects is a plus.

  • Licenses/Certifications: Licensed Professional Engineer (PE)
